Patent abstract

A Master Brake Cylinder with Opposing Pistons providing dual or tandem hydraulic systems that are completely separate and individual, comprising a longitudinally floating main cylinder body with single open bores at opposite ends and a common solid closed dividing wall, two piston assemblies when acted upon by an external push-rod force produce hydraulic fluid pressure and displacement for the actuation of brake calipers and/or drum brakes, so connected to each individual hydraulic system, a plurality of springs means positioned within or without of the cylinder bores to return the pistons to their release positions, a retaining mechanism for retaining pistons within their bores, an outer carrier mechanism to provide support for the brake cylinder and a reaction location for application of the opposed secondary pistons to slide within its bore.
